Low Fiber / low residue diet is not a stylish or fashionable diet in the contemporary sense, but rather a diet out of necessity.

So, if you are required to follow a low fiber diet, and you want to know which foods contain the least amount of fiber, then here are 7 super low fiber foods that you can eat.

Eggs

Eggs are full of protein, fats, and a lot of nutrients, but they’re not a good source of fiber. In fact, eggs contain no fiber at all.

Meat

Like eggs, meat is also full of protein, and it contains zero fiber. This goes for all the meat types, like pork, beef, chicken, and so on.

Fish

Again, there is no fiber in fish, but it does contain a lot of healthy fats, beneficial nutrients, and it is a good source of protein.

Whey Protein

Pure why protein contains no dietary fiber. However, some of the protein supplements my have added carbs and therefore, contain a low amount of fiber, so it is always a good idea to check the label.

Tofu

This popular vegan meat alternative is also known as bean curd. It is prepared by coagulating soy milk and then pressing the resulting curds into solid white blocks of varying softness. It is low carb and high protein food and only contains 0.3 grams of fiber per 100 grams. So it is extremely low in fiber.

White Rice

White rice is milled rice that has had its bran, husk, and germ removed, therefore it is also very low in fiber, containing only 0.4 grams of fiber per 100 grams.

Watermelon

Watermelon is also a very low source of fiber, providing only 0.4 grams of fiber per 100 grams. Same as white rice.
